The INTERTAPE 91409 is a polyethylene foam duct tape engineered for demanding sealing, bundling, seaming, and wrapping applications in residential and light commercial construction. At 9 mil thick and 2 inches wide, it delivers a tensile strength of 18 pounds per inch, making it suitable for jobs that require a durable, conformable bond. The rubber adhesive system provides reliable adhesion across a broad service temperature range of 32 degrees F to 160 degrees F. Part of the Series AC20 product line, this white tape meets recognized building codes and fire standards, giving installers confidence on regulated jobsites.
This tape is used in HVAC, general construction, and building envelope applications where a code-compliant duct tape is required. Typical scenarios include sealing ductwork joints, closing boxes, bundling pipe insulation, and seaming vapor barriers or polyethylene sheeting. Its compliance with BOCA Code, HUD Code, L.A. County Code, and UL 723 makes it a go-to choice for inspected residential and commercial installations. HVAC technicians, insulation contractors, and general trades regularly specify AC20-series tape where code-listed materials are called out on a project.

Surfaces should be clean, dry, and free of dust or oil before application to ensure full adhesive contact. When used for duct sealing on inspected systems, verify that the tape listing meets the local authority having jurisdiction requirements prior to installation. Do not apply below 32 degrees F, as adhesive performance may be compromised at temperatures outside the rated operating range.
